MySQL是一种非常流行的关系型数据库管理系统,然而有时候会出现MySQL服务自动停止的问题。以下是几个常见的解决方法:
1. 检查MySQL服务是否已启动
在终端或命令提示符中输入以下命令:
sudo service mysql status
如果MySQL服务未启动,则需要启动MySQL服务,输入以下命令:
sudo service mysql start
2. 检查MySQL配置文件是否正确
MySQL的配置文件可能包含错误的参数或语法错误。检查配置文件是否存在任何错误。可以通过以下命令查找配置文件的位置:
sudo find / -name my.cnf
然后打开my.cnf文件并检查是否有任何语法错误或不正确的参数。如果发现错误,需要进行修复并重新启动MySQL服务。
3. 检查MySQL日志文件
MySQL的日志文件可以提供有关停止服务的详细信息。可以使用以下命令查找MySQL日志文件的位置:
sudo find / -name mysqld.log
检查日志文件以了解服务停止的原因。例如,日志文件中可能会显示数据库或表已崩溃等错误。
4. 检查系统资源限制
如果系统资源限制不足(例如内存不足),则可能会导致MySQL服务停止。可以使用以下命令检查系统资源限制:
ulimit -a
如果限制较小,则可以将其限制扩大以提高MySQL服务的稳定性。
5. 重新安装MySQL
如果所有其他方法都无法解决问题,则可以尝试重新安装MySQL。首先卸载MySQL:
sudo apt-get remove mysql-server
然后重新安装MySQL:
sudo apt-get install mysql-server
这将覆盖任何可能导致服务停止的问题文件或配置。
总的来说,如果MySQL服务自动停止,就需要使用以上几种方法来排查问题。如果问题依然存在,则需要进一步查找根本原因。
有话说是本站运行中产生的一系列问题,与大家分享网站建设中存在的问题
© 版权声明
1. 资源都是经过站长或作者收集测试后修改发布分享。转载请在文内以超链形式注明出处,谢谢合作!
2. 本站除原创内容,其余所有内容均收集自互联网,仅限用于学习和研究目的,本站不对其内容的合法性承担任何责任。如有版权内容,请通知我们或作者删除,其版权均归原作者所有,本站虽力求保存原有版权信息,但因众多资源经多次转载,已无法确定其真实来源,或已将原有信息丢失,所以敬请原作者谅解!
3. 本站用户所发布的一切资源内容不代表本站立场,并不代表本站赞同其观点和对其真实性负责,若您对本站所载资源作品版权归属存有异议,请留言附说明联系邮箱,我们将在第一时间予以处理 ,同时向您表示歉意!为尊重作者版权,请购买原版作品,支持您喜欢的作者,谢谢!
4. 本站一律禁止以任何方式发布或转载任何违法的相关信息,访客如有发现请立即向站长举报;本站资源文件大多存储在云盘,如发现链接或图片失效,请联系作者或站长及时更新。
THE END
喜欢就支持一下吧
相关推荐